The Challenge: Finding a Reliable Brass Valve Partner

Brass valves—including brass ball valves, brass gate valves, brass check valves, brass globe valves, and brass pressure relief valves—are critical components in plumbing, HVAC, gas distribution, irrigation, and industrial systems. However, the supply chain is fragmented, ranging from small workshop producers to ISO-certified factories. Buyers often face issues such as inconsistent material quality, leakage, and lack of traceability.

To mitigate these risks, procurement professionals must evaluate suppliers on several dimensions: production scale, quality control processes, certification scope, export experience, and customization flexibility.

2. Quality Control & Testing

Reliable suppliers implement 100% testing and material verification. Bozheng Valve, for example, conducts 100% hydrostatic testing (shell: 30 bar, seat: 22 bar) and uses a spectrometer to verify raw material composition for every batch. Each valve is traceable via a batch number, and test reports accompany every shipment. This level of rigor reduces the leakage rate to near zero, compared to small workshops where leakage rates can reach 10%.

4. Product Range & Customization

A comprehensive product portfolio allows buyers to consolidate sourcing. Bozheng offers brass ball valves (two-piece, full port, threaded/flanged, lockable lever handle), brass gate valves (rising stem, solid wedge), brass globe valves (straight pattern), brass check valves (vertical/horizontal, swing or spring-loaded), brass pressure reducing valves, brass strainers, and more. Customization options include logo, appearance, pressure rating, material (HPb59-1, CW617N, C83600), and color.

For example, the Q11F-16T brass ball valve is rated at 1.6 MPa, suitable for water and gas media at 0–80°C, and is widely used in compressed air systems and low-pressure steam applications. The availability of both threaded and flanged end connections adds flexibility.

Market Trends & Future Outlook

As global infrastructure spending rebounds and environmental regulations tighten, demand for lead-free brass valves and ISO certified brass valves is growing. Buyers increasingly prioritize full material traceability and lifecycle performance over upfront cost.
